1、禁用SMB签名要求并启用不安全的来宾登录可解决局域网共享访问的扩展错误问题,通过组策略、PowerShell或注册表修改相关设置后重启生效。

如果您尝试访问局域网中的共享电脑或文件夹,但系统提示“出现了扩展错误”,则可能是由于安全策略阻止了未经身份验证的来宾访问。以下是解决此问题的步骤:
本文运行环境:Dell XPS 13,Windows 11 24H2。
Windows默认启用SMB签名以增强安全性,但这可能导致与某些设备(如Samba服务器)的兼容性问题。禁用该选项可解决连接受阻的情况。
1、按下 Win + R 组合键打开“运行”窗口,输入 gpedit.msc 并回车,打开本地组策略编辑器。
2、依次展开“计算机配置” > “Windows 设置” > “安全设置” > “本地策略” > “安全选项”。
3、在右侧列表中找到并双击“Microsoft 网络客户端:对通信进行数字签名(始终)”。
4、将其设置为“已禁用”,然后点击“确定”保存更改。
Windows 11默认阻止未经身份验证的来宾访问共享资源。启用此策略允许系统以来宾身份连接到不支持认证的共享设备。
1、在“开始”菜单搜索框中输入 gpedit 并打开“本地组策略编辑器”。
2、依次展开“计算机配置” > “管理模板” > “网络” > “Lanman 工作站”。
3、在右侧找到“启用不安全的来宾登录”并双击打开。
4、选择“已启用”,点击“确定”保存设置。
通过PowerShell可直接修改SMB客户端的安全配置,关闭签名要求以兼容更多网络设备。
1、在“开始”菜单搜索 PowerShell,右键选择“以管理员身份运行”。
2、在PowerShell窗口中输入以下命令并按回车执行:
Set-SmbClientConfiguration -RequireSecuritySignature $false
3、等待命令执行完成,关闭窗口后尝试重新访问共享资源。
当系统未提供组策略编辑器(如家庭版)时,可通过手动修改注册表实现相同效果。
1、按下 Win + R,输入 regedit 并回车,打开注册表编辑器。
2、导航至以下路径: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\LanmanWorkstation\Parameters
3、在右侧空白处右键,选择“新建” > “DWORD (32位)值”,命名为 AllowInsecureGuestAuth,将其数值数据设置为 1。
4、再次新建或修改名为 RequireSecuritySignature 的DWORD值,将其数值数据设置为 0。
5、关闭注册表编辑器,重启计算机使更改生效。
Windows激活工具是正版认证的激活工具,永久激活,一键解决windows许可证即将过期。可激活win7系统、win8.1系统、win10系统、win11系统。下载后先看完视频激活教程,再进行操作,100%激活成功。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号